I took a chance on this little restaurant located just outside of Eastwood. Being new to the Syracuse area I have been delighted by a few smaller out of the way places and thought I may discover a gem in the rough. NOT SO. What an outrageous disapointment. Watery sauce, overcooked pasta and a botched appetizer ruined any chance of a decent meal. Thinking bruchetta sounded good, offered 3 different ways we ordered the roasted red pepper and black olive variety. We got diced under ripe tomatoes with red onion on italian toast with barely melted part skim mozz. cheese. The meal seemed more prepared out out of cost cutting measures than true italian moxie. What a sad place.
